| CVE-2014-3532 | 6 Debian, Freedesktop, Linux and 3 more | 6 Debian Linux, Dbus, Linux Kernel and 3 more | 2023-12-27 | 2.1 LOW | N/A |
| dbus 1.3.0 before 1.6.22 and 1.8.x before 1.8.6, when running on Linux 2.6.37-rc4 or later, allows local users to cause a denial of service (system-bus disconnect of other services or applications) by sending a message containing a file descriptor, then exceeding the maximum recursion depth before the initial message is forwarded. | |||||

| CVE-2021-43395 | 5 Illumos, Joyent, Omniosce and 2 more | 5 Illumos, Smartos, Omnios and 2 more | 2023-08-08 | N/A | 5.5 MEDIUM |
| An issue was discovered in illumos before f859e7171bb5db34321e45585839c6c3200ebb90, OmniOS Community Edition r151038, OpenIndiana Hipster 2021.04, and SmartOS 20210923. A local unprivileged user can cause a deadlock and kernel panic via crafted rename and rmdir calls on tmpfs filesystems. Oracle Solaris 10 and 11 is also affected. | |||||

| CVE-2016-5118 | 7 Canonical, Debian, Graphicsmagick and 4 more | 14 Ubuntu Linux, Debian Linux, Graphicsmagick and 11 more | 2023-08-01 | 10.0 HIGH | 9.8 CRITICAL |
| The OpenBlob function in blob.c in GraphicsMagick before 1.3.24 and ImageMagick allows remote attackers to execute arbitrary code via a | (pipe) character at the start of a filename. | |||||

| CVE-2016-1283 | 4 Fedoraproject, Oracle, Pcre and 1 more | 4 Fedora, Solaris, Pcre and 1 more | 2022-07-20 | 7.5 HIGH | 9.8 CRITICAL |
| The pcre_compile2 function in pcre_compile.c in PCRE 8.38 mishandles the /((?:F?+(?:^(?(R)a+\"){99}-))(?J)(?'R'(?'R'<((?'RR'(?'R'\){97)?J)?J)(?'R'(?'R'\){99|(:(?|(?'R')(\k'R')|((?'R')))H'R'R)(H'R))))))/ pattern and related patterns with named subgroups, which allows remote attackers to cause a denial of service (heap-based buffer overflow) or possibly have unspecified other impact via a crafted regular expression, as demonstrated by a JavaScript RegExp object encountered by Konqueror. | |||||

| CVE-2015-1283 | 8 Canonical, Debian, Google and 5 more | 13 Ubuntu Linux, Debian Linux, Chrome and 10 more | 2022-07-05 | 6.8 MEDIUM | N/A |
| Multiple integer overflows in the XML_GetBuffer function in Expat through 2.1.0, as used in Google Chrome before 44.0.2403.89 and other products, allow remote attackers to cause a denial of service (heap-based buffer overflow) or possibly have unspecified other impact via crafted XML data, a related issue to CVE-2015-2716. | |||||
